// Represents an abstract user facing flow related to profile management.
//
// A profile management flow is made of a series of steps, implemented as
// `ProfileManagementStepController`s and owned by this object.
//
// Typical usage starts with calling `Init()` on the instantiated flow, which
// will register and switch to the first step. Then as the user interacts with
// the flow, this controller will handle instantiating and navigating between
// the next steps.
class ProfileManagementFlowController
    : public web_modal::WebContentsModalDialogManagerDelegate {
 public:
  // TODO(crbug.com/40237131): Split the steps more granularly across
  // logical steps instead of according to implementation details.
  // These values are persisted to logs. Entries should not be renumbered and
  // numeric values should never be reused.
  // LINT.IfChange(Step)
  enum class Step {
    kUnknown = 0,
    // Renders the `chrome://profile-picker` app, covering the profile picker,
    // the profile type choice at the beginning of the profile creation
    // flow and the account selection.
    kProfilePicker = 1,
    // Renders the sign in screen on platforms.
    kAccountSelection = 2,
    // Moves the rest of the flow to a browser tab so that the user can complete
    // the SAML sign in they started at the previous step.
    kFinishSamlSignin = 3,
    // Renders the reauth page.
    kReauth = 4,
    // Renders all post-sign in screens: enterprise management consent, profile
    // switch, sync opt-in, etc.
    kPostSignInFlow = 5,

    // Renders the beginning of the First Run Experience.
    kIntro = 6,

    // Renders a default browser promo.
    kDefaultBrowser = 7,

    // Renders the search engine choice screen.
    kSearchEngineChoice = 8,

    kFinishFlow = 9,

    // Renders the feature showcase single page app.
    kFeatureShowcase = 10,

    // Renders the finish or continue, a page which is displayed at the end of
    // the First Run Experience.
    kFinishOrContinue = 11,

    // Renders the device signals disclaimer. The disclaimer is displayed once
    // an existing profile is picked from the profile picker. This step is not
    // part of any profile creation flow.
    kDeviceSignalsDisclaimer = 12,

    // Renders the welcome step at the beginning of the First Run Experience.
    kWelcome = 13,

    kMaxValue = kWelcome,
  };
